
Worked on the CorfuDB/CorfuDB repository to deliver targeted performance and security improvements by upgrading several core dependencies using Java and Maven. Refactored the DataStore persistence layer to adopt a write-through model with Map.compute, replacing the previous CacheWriter approach to align with updates in the Caffeine library. This change improved data durability and reduced maintenance risk while maintaining a focused scope to minimize API impact. The work emphasized backend development and data persistence, laying a foundation for faster feature delivery in future iterations. No bugs were fixed during this period, with efforts concentrated on feature enhancements and technical modernization.
